The Forensic Services campus in St. Peter is comprised of the Forensic Mental Health Program (FMHP) and the Forensic Nursing Home (FNH). Forensic Services provides mental health evaluation and treatment services to individuals diagnosed with a mental illness who present a risk to public safety. This is a safe and secure treatment environment.

The Certified Nursing Assistant (CNA) is a part of a multi-disciplinary team and provides direct care, treatment, support, and leisure activities to residents at the Forensic Nursing Home in St. Peter. Day-to-day responsibilities of this position include:

  • Providing care to residents in accordance with the plan of care and under the direction of a licensed nurse while maintaining a therapeutic working relationship with residents.
  • Directly supporting residents as necessary including assisting in meal preparation, laundry, housekeeping, and personal care activities, emergency intervention and providing general resident supervision.
  • Addressing crisis situations that present a risk to the health and safety of residents (e.g., CPR, first aid, emergency physical intervention).
  • Using non-physical intervention strategies (e.g., negotiation, active listening, redirection) whenever possible to address behavioral crisis and potential behavioral crisis.
  • Maintaining a clean safe working environment.
  • Transporting residents, if needed.

About Human Services Dept

DHS operates a highly specialized behavioral health care system that serves people with mental illness, substance abuse disorders, and developmental and intellectual disabilities. This includes psychiatric hospitals and other inpatient mental health treatment facilities; inpatient substance abuse treatment facilities; dental clinics, group homes, vocational sites, and sex offender treatment facilities.
